In the winter of 1989, the life of 24-year-old Judy Ann McDonald was tragically cut short in Salem, Virginia. Her death on January 20th was the final act in a violent sequence of events perpetrated by Dennis Wayne Eaton. McDonald, a female, was with Eaton as he embarked on a crime spree that would ultimately claim multiple lives.
